With the rapid development of China’s economy and the expansion of opening up,China’s civil aviation industry shows a sustained and rapid growth trend,civil air transport has become an important means of transportation for the contemporary people.Especially since 2005,China’s civil aviation industry has entered a stage of rapid development,the establishment of a number of domestic airlines,formed a large number of transport aircraft fleet.At the same time,local governments are paying more and more attention to the construction of airports in urban construction.Airports have become an important investment project supported by local governments because of their advantages of low investment,fast construction and high rate of return,and a batch of regional airports have mushroomed and completed quickly.However,the ensuing safety problems are particularly prominent,and the probability of the occurrence of emergency rescue increases.Although the emergency rescue management system combined with China’s actual situation has been formed through systematic and scientific sorting by China’s civil aviation management department,there are still some problems.Therefore,it is of guiding significance to strengthen the emergency rescue management of regional airports in China to establish a set of emergency rescue management system which is not only conducive to the operation and construction of regional airports but also effective in combination with the actual situation of regional airports.In this paper,the emergency occurred in Tongliao Airport on July 4,2018 is taken as a case study,and the method of case analysis,literature review and comparative analysis is used to propose an optimization plan for the emergency rescue management of typical and representative regional airports.Meanwhile,the risk management method is applied.Through in-depth analysis of the problems and reasons existing in the emergency rescue management of regional airports,targeted plans and countermeasures for the emergency rescue management of regional airports are put forward to help improve the emergency rescue management ability of regional airports to deal with emergencies and ensure the safety of people’s lives and property. |
